L’équipe Microbiologie Environnementale Biotechnologie (MEB) a pour objectif de comprendre le rôle du compartiment microbien dans les écosystèmes marins. Notre objectif est d'intégrer les métabolismes de micro-organismes dans le fonctionnement des cycles biogéochimiques au sein des écosystèmes marins naturels et affectés par des perturbations anthropiques (contaminations organiques et métalliques) ou induites par le changement climatique. Un intérêt particulier est porté sur les inter-relations entre microorganismes et ces perturbations.
